Evolution of Garbage Compactor Trucks
The concept of garbage collection dates back centuries, with early civilizations employing various methods to dispose of waste. As urban centers grew, the need for organized waste collection became apparent, leading to the development of the first garbage trucks in the late 19th century. These early vehicles were rudimentary and inefficient, often requiring manual labor for loading and unloading.
The evolution of garbage compactor trucks accelerated in the mid-20th century with advancements in technology and engineering. The introduction of hydraulic systems, compactors, and automated loading mechanisms revolutionized waste collection processes. Modern garbage compactor trucks are equipped with advanced features such as compaction mechanisms, enclosed bodies, and GPS tracking systems, making them indispensable tools in waste logistics.
Functionality of Garbage Compactor Trucks
Garbage compactor trucks are specially designed vehicles used for collecting and transporting solid waste from residential, commercial, and industrial areas to disposal sites. These trucks come in various sizes and configurations to accommodate different types and volumes of waste. The key components of a garbage compactor truck include:
Compaction Mechanism: The heart of a garbage compactor truck is its compaction mechanism, which compresses the collected waste to maximize storage capacity. Hydraulic systems power the compactor, allowing operators to increase the density of the waste before reaching the disposal site.
Enclosed Body: Garbage compactor trucks feature enclosed bodies to contain and transport waste securely. This helps prevent littering, odors, and spillage during transit, ensuring a clean and hygienic operation.
Loading Mechanism: Modern garbage compactor trucks are equipped with automated loading mechanisms such as rear loaders, side loaders, or front loaders. These systems enable efficient and safe collection of waste bins without manual handling, reducing the risk of injuries and improving productivity.
GPS Tracking System: Many garbage compactor trucks are equipped with GPS tracking systems that provide real-time location data, route optimization, and monitoring of collection activities. This technology enhances operational efficiency, reduces fuel consumption, and enables better fleet management.
Benefits of Garbage Compactor Trucks
Garbage compactor trucks offer a wide range of benefits for waste logistics and management systems. Some of the key advantages include:
Increased Efficiency: The compaction mechanism of garbage trucks allows for higher waste storage capacity, reducing the frequency of trips to disposal sites. This results in cost savings, improved productivity, and enhanced operational efficiency.
Environmental Impact: By compacting waste and minimizing air exposure, garbage compactor trucks help reduce greenhouse gas emissions, odors, and the spread of disease-carrying pests. rubbish compactor truck contributes to a cleaner and healthier environment for communities.
Improved Hygiene: Enclosed bodies and automated loading mechanisms of garbage compactor trucks help maintain sanitation standards and prevent the spread of diseases. Waste is securely stored and transported, minimizing the risk of contamination and ensuring a hygienic waste collection process.
Safety: Garbage compactor trucks promote safety in waste collection operations by reducing manual handling of heavy waste bins, minimizing the risk of accidents and injuries. Automated loading mechanisms and GPS tracking systems enhance driver visibility and route planning, enhancing overall safety.
Cost-Effectiveness: While the initial investment in garbage compactor trucks may be higher than traditional waste collection vehicles, the long-term cost savings in fuel, maintenance, and labor outweigh the upfront expenses. The efficiency and durability of these trucks result in reduced operational costs over time.
Impact of Garbage Compactor Trucks on Waste Logistics
The widespread adoption of garbage compactor trucks has had a significant impact on waste logistics and management practices worldwide. Some of the key impacts include:
Urban Planning: Garbage compactor trucks play a crucial role in urban planning by facilitating efficient waste collection and disposal in densely populated areas. Municipalities can optimize collection routes, reduce traffic congestion, and enhance overall cleanliness through the use of these specialized vehicles.
Environmental Sustainability: The compaction and containment capabilities of garbage compactor trucks contribute to environmental sustainability by reducing the volume of waste sent to landfills. This helps conserve landfill space, minimize methane emissions, and promote recycling and composting initiatives.
Public Health: Proper waste management is essential for public health, as uncollected waste can attract pests, spread diseases, and contaminate water sources. Garbage compactor trucks help maintain cleanliness and hygiene in communities, safeguarding the health and well-being of residents.
Resource Conservation: By compacting waste and optimizing collection routes, garbage compactor trucks help conserve resources such as fuel, time, and labor. The efficient operation of these vehicles reduces the carbon footprint of waste logistics activities and promotes sustainable resource management practices.
Innovation and Technology: The integration of GPS tracking systems, telematics, and automation in garbage compactor trucks represents a significant advancement in waste logistics technology. These innovations enhance operational efficiency, data analytics, and real-time monitoring, shaping the future of smart waste management systems.
